I use Tropica Aquarium Soil Powder (have also used their Growth Substrate) & Tropica fertilizers - as a company they've proven their soundness (they extensively test all products before release to market)

Recently I saw that Jurijs mit JS opened Tropica Nutrition Capsules & sprinkled this over the tank bottom - I'll try that on my next scape (very soft water so it's intuitively tempting ;))


Not sure about your query re the Python ... I just do frequent 50% water changes the first couple weeks with no substrate vacuuming so as not to disturb the rooting plants
I'm lazy & run Eheims & rarely open the filter to clean filter pads, sponges etc - as I seldom observe significant algae, I continue with this (lack of effort)
I also run my filters with fine filter floss, coarse sponge, & whatever media Eheim has seen fit to include in the kit
I use intank CO2 diffusers & heaters so I'm not concerned about flow loss over media
I'd use an inline heater IF there was a 100 - 150 watt version available but over the years, these heaters have disappeared from the market rather than proliferated (too many failures I suspect - re massive tank over-heating & DOA livestock - I keep seldom available fish so not keen on tempting fate)
